Traffic management systems refer to the IT solutions provided by vendors to improve the traffic flow and enhance passenger safety. The traffic management systems consume data from disparate sources such as road sensors, CCTV cameras, and traffic control centers. The systems process these data and generate useful information, which is passed on to end-users such as passengers, traffic control agencies, and police stations. Traditionally, traffic management systems helped to save time and reduce wastage of fuel by reducing traffic congestion. However, with the advances in communication technologies and the internet, the traffic management systems now help users in more widely applications by building a whole traffic networking.
Global Traffic Management Systems key players include Kapsch TrafficCom, SWARCO, Siemens, TomTom, THALES, etc. Global top five players hold a share about 20%.
China is the largest market, with a share about 40%, followed by North America and Europe, having a total share about 30 percent.
In terms of product, Integrated Urban Traffic Control System is the largest segment, with a share about 55%. And in terms of application, the largest application is Urban Traffic, followed by Inter-Urban, Parking Management, Info-mobility, Public Transport, Freeway, Consultancy and Planning.
